Loved This Completely New Story
Revisado: 07-21-20
Some people hate variations that differ so far from the original P&P story. I on the other hand love them. First off, I loved seeing a slightly younger Darcy interact with his father. Even though I knew George was going to die, it still hurt. Thankfully Elizabeth was there for Darcy. Elizabeth's first husband manipulates and deceives her so I was not sad at all when he died. Elizabeth and Darcy have an affair while she is married and conceive a child named Alexander. He is the sweetest baby. Elizabeth breastfeeding him was adorable and Darcy is a wonderful father. Jane and Bingley aren't a couple in this book but she does get a happy ending with Darcy's cousin. Not Colonel Fitzwilliam because he is a jerk in this variation. The narration by Stevie Zimmerman is amazing as always. Also the epilogue made me cry.

Great Story! Spoilers Below
Revisado: 06-17-20
First off, the ghost are mainly in the beginning and end of the story and not the only storyline. The main plot is that in this variation Mrs. Bennet is dead and Mr. Bennet is left to take care of his girls. She has been dead for many years. Therefore, he is more of an attentive and caring father. He's also one of the funniest characters in the book. Mr. Darcy visits Hertfordshire and falls for Elizabeth right away. She also falls for him. Because of his duty and her connections he knows he can't marry her. So he convinces Bingley Jane doesn't care for him and they both leave Netherfield. It is very hard for Mr. Darcy to stay away from Elizabeth but he does. Until he finds out Mr. Bennett has married his Aunt Lady Catherine. Everyone ends up going to Rosings Park and living together. Most of the story takes place there. Darcy is very much in love at this point and wants to court Elizabeth. She on the other hand is mad he left her and resents him for not wanting to marry her before her social status went up. She pushings him away but he won't take no for an answer. No matter what she says she still cares and is very attracted to him. This leads to many stolen kisses and an awful proposal. Anne is featured quite a bit in this book because she is now Elizabeth's sister by marriage. Ive read many P&P variations and this is the only one where I like her character. She has a love interest that isn't Darcy which is pretty cute. She ends up getting poisoned causing her to become very sick. Everyone has to come together to figure out who did it. This leads Darcy and Elizabeth to become even closer. Some criticisms are I wish it had more Bingley and Jane. They get back together right as he reappears and we don't even get to hear his proposal. Also no one ever finds out Darcy was the one the separated them and its completely forgotten about. Overall I really enjoyed it. Narrator was Amazing!
